Computer Science as a Minor
	
A student may choose Computer Science as a minor to satisfy bachelor degree programs with majors in other fields. This program requires a total of 18 semester hours of Computer Science. 
	
		
			
		
			Required Courses (18 hrs.)
		
			
				| COSC 1336 | Programming Fundamentals |  | 
			
				| COSC 1337 | Object Oriented Paradigm |  | 
			
				| COSC 2336 | Data Structures and Algorithms [TCCN: COSC 2336] |  | 
			
				| COSC 2315 | Computer Organization [TCCN: COSC 2325] |  | 
			
				
					 
				  | Six additional hours of upper-division COSC courses |  |
